华胥引txt唐七全文:写一个函数,使给定的一个3*3的二维整形数组转置,即行列互换. 大家帮帮忙帮我编写一个C程序,我实在不会``
来源:百度文库 编辑:高考问答 时间:2024/05/15 11:46:08
void r(int *a, int m, int n)
/*a:数组首地址,m:行 n:列*/
{
int i,j,t;
for (i=0;i<m;i++)
for (j=1;j<n;j++){
t=a[i*n+j];
a[i*n+j]=a[j*n+i];
a[j*n+i]=t;}
}
void main()
{
int data[3][3];
...
r(&data[0][0],3,3);或r(data[0],3,3);
...
}
写一个函数,使给定的一个3*3的二维整形数组转置,即行列互换. 大家帮帮忙帮我编写一个C程序,我实在不会``
请教高手,用函数调换,使给定的一个3*3的二维整型数组转置,即行列互换,
用C语言的指针方法处理:写一函数,将一个3*3的整形矩阵转置
写一个函数,求3*3二维数组的最大,最小,平均值.(用全局变量返回值的方法和不用全局返回值各写一个程序
设计一个递归函数将给定的串逆序输出
输入一个三行四列的矩阵,求出所有元素的平均数(整形、二维数组)
使用C语言定义一个二维整形数组a[][20]的多个问题
用C++写一个函数,找出给定字符串中数字字符(即’0’—‘9’这10个数字)的个数
自定义一个函数,对一个二维数组排序后,如何返回排序后的数组
给定一串整形数据,编写函数